To get into the IIT's , NIT's you need to score good marks in the GATE exam.

As you have mentioned that you are from the ST category and you are particularly asking for the IIT Bombay then as per the data available I can say that you have to score a minimum of 340 marks in the ECE GATE paper to be in the safe side.

But I think that's not the end of the boundary as every year the cut offs change depending on many deciding factors and accordingly, the institutes sets their cut offs for the various M.Tech programmes.
